Transaction 59fc76c0434d07b0becd4d2cd4b12c8e6cff754d341f50fbcdc471b90b2c2462
1 Input
1 Output
-
59fc76c0434d07b0becd4d2cd4b12c8e6cff754d341f50fbcdc471b90b2c2462:0
- value
- 10227387
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4a158a91d4f2315a7384ae47b2f7d4938197578
- address
- bc1q5js432gafu33tfecftj8ktmafyupjatcxlpkkw